如何将字符列表转换为字符串?
换句话说,我该怎么扭转List.ofSeq "abcd"?
更新:new System.String (List.ofSeq "abcd" |> List.toArray) |> printfn "%A"似乎工作正常,有或没有new,但List.ofSeq "abcd" |> List.toArray) |> new System.String |> printfn "%A"失败.为什么?
在C#中工作,我需要在双精度列表中找到所有本地峰值,并将它们作为另一个列表双精度返回.这看起来很简单,如果我在任何给定的"窗口"值中有一组我正在比较的值,但我需要能够将这个窗口大小实际传递给函数本身.这可能令人困惑,但基本上我需要这样的东西:
public List<double> FindPeaks(List<double> values, double rangeOfPeaks)
Run Code Online (Sandbox Code Playgroud)
如果'rangeOfPeaks'为5,则将'current'值与其每一侧的2个值进行比较,以确定它是否为峰值.如果'rangeOfPeaks'为11,则将当前值与每侧的5个值进行比较.我认为这是一个非常基本的算法,但是,我找不到像这样检测峰值的任何好方法都没有成功.有没有人曾经这样做过?任何帮助都将不胜感激.提前致谢!
我写了正则表达式验证URL,可能就像
google.com
www.google.com
http://www.google.com
https://www.google.com
Run Code Online (Sandbox Code Playgroud)
我用过
Regex urlRx = new Regex(@"^(http|ftp|https|www)://([\w+?\.\w+])+([a-zA-Z0-9\~\!\@\#\$\%\^\&\*\(\)_\-\=\+\\\/\?\.\:\;\'\,]*)?$", RegexOptions.IgnoreCase);
Run Code Online (Sandbox Code Playgroud)
它适用于http和https.It不适用于google./com和www.google.com.
请帮我解决这个问题.
谢谢
我需要使用winforms将指定链接(url)中的pdf文件下载到Windows应用程序中的特定文件夹,任何人都可以建议我使用解决方案.
说我出于某种原因想通过PHP提供我的CSS(因为预处理,合并等).我需要在PHP中做些什么来使这项工作顺利进行?除了最明显的:
header('content-type: text/css; charset=utf-8');
Run Code Online (Sandbox Code Playgroud)
那么与缓存,修改时间,etags等相关的标题呢?我应该使用哪些,为什么以及如何使用?我如何解析传入的标头并做出适当的响应(例如304 Not Modified)?
注意:我知道这可能很棘手,在我将它作为常规CSS文件部署之前,做我想做的事情要容易得多.如果我想这样做,我就不会问这个问题了.我很好奇如何正确地做到这一点,并想知道.我事先用CSS做或不能做的事情是无关紧要的; 我只是想知道如何正确地服务:)
注2:我真的很想知道如何正确地做到这一点.我觉得这个问题上的大部分活动都变成了我为什么要这样做而捍卫我,而不是得到如何做到这一点的答案.如果有人能够回答我的问题而不仅仅是建议像SASS这样的事情,我将非常感激.我确定它很棒,我可能会在某个时候试一试,但这不是我现在要问的问题.我想知道如何通过PHP提供CSS,并学习如何正确处理缓存和类似的事情.
我不知道如何打印出我在ASP/C中的目录中存储的图像#
我找到了这个,但问题是打印出C:\\ Visual Studios 2010\Projects\MyTestUploader\Files\img001.jpg
string[] fileEntries = Directory.GetFiles(sourceDir);
foreach (string fileName in fileEntries)
{
Label1.Text += "<img src=\"" + fileName + "" /><br />";
}
Run Code Online (Sandbox Code Playgroud)
现在我只想打印出目录中的所有图像.我会担心它们很好地格式化,稍后:)
我正在尝试从我正在开发的应用程序中监控iPhone上的网络活动.iOS是否支持类似netstat的命令或类似的东西,可以告诉我入站和出站连接是什么活动的?
在我的ASP.Net应用程序中,我使用MsExcel Object Libby(Com-InterOp)生成Excel文件.该应用程序在VS dev中运行良好.环境.
但是当我在服务器中托管它时,我遇到了错误,如果我没有用户通过远程桌面连接登录到服务器.
"由于以下错误,检索具有CLSID {00024500-0000-0000-C000-000000000046}的组件的COM类工厂失败:8000401a由于配置的标识不正确,无法启动服务器进程.请检查用户名和密码.(来自HRESULT的异常:0x8000401A)."
我也设置了DCOM配置.奇怪的是,至少有一个用户应该通过RDC连接到服务器.如果是这样,每个人都可以生成excel.如果没有上面的错误抛出.该应用程序的其余功能工作正常.
该服务器是Windows Server 2008,IIS7.用户通过VPN连接应用程序.
有没有人经历过这样的问题?
提前致谢.
我想使用以下代码将unicode数据从xml字符串保存到数据库中:
XmlDocument xmlDoc = new XmlDocument();
xmlDoc.LoadXml(xmlText);
using (XmlNodeReader xmlReader = new XmlNodeReader(xmlDoc))
{
DataTable dt = new DataTable();
dt.TableName = "sms";
dt.Columns.Add("rowID");
dt.Columns.Add("origAddr");
dt.Columns.Add("time");
dt.Columns.Add("message");
dt.ReadXml(xmlReader);
return dt;
}
Run Code Online (Sandbox Code Playgroud)
但是当我将数据表保存到数据库中时,我的unicode字符会出现问号(???????)
我的数据库归类是正确的,并且正确存储了其他unicode字符.
因为英文写作不好,我向你道歉:)
这对我很有用.使用if检查数据集是否为空.如果是,则返回null值.但是检查数据集是正确的还是我应该采取其他方式?
da2 = new SqlDataAdapter("SELECT project_id FROM project WHERE _small_project_id = '" + cb_small_project.SelectedValue + "' ORDER BY NEWID()", conn);
ds2 = new DataSet();
da2.Fill(ds2);
DataRow[] rowProject = dt2.Select();
if (ds2.Tables[0].Rows.Count == 0)
cmd.Parameters["@_project_id"].Value = guidNull;
else
cmd.Parameters["@_project_id"].Value = rowProject[0]["project_id"];
Run Code Online (Sandbox Code Playgroud)